The Defense Logistics Agency awarded Contract SPE8EN26D0001 to PELICAN PRODUCTS, INC. under solicitation SPE8EN26F3217 on July 16, 2026, as an indefinite-delivery/indefinite-quantity (IDIQ) contract with a fixed-price structure including economic price adjustment based on the Producer Price Index. The contract has a guaranteed minimum value of $1,000 and a ceiling of $24,300,000, covering the supply of photographic equipment cases identified by multiple National Stock Numbers, with each line item allowing for up to 99,999 units. Although unit prices are listed, extended values are not populated at award, indicating order quantities will be determined through subsequent delivery orders. Delivery is required within 30 days of contract award under F.O.B. origin terms, with inspection and acceptance conducted by the government at the destination point. Packaging and labeling must comply with MIL-STD-129, including mandatory exterior markings stating “Product Verification Test Samples - Do Not Post to Stock,” along with the contract number and lot/item number. All shipments must include hard copies of the contract, material certifications, process sheets, and applicable drawings. Invoicing must be processed exclusively through Wide Area WorkFlow, and payment administration will follow Department of Defense Activity Address Codes specified upon award. The contract incorporates a comprehensive set of Federal Acquisition Regulation clauses addressing labor standards, including minimum wage and paid sick leave mandates under Executive Orders, fair labor practices, equal opportunity, and trafficking in persons prohibitions, along with cybersecurity, supply chain security, and prohibited technologies such as ByteDance applications and Kaspersky products. Small business subcontracting requirements are enforced under multiple clauses, and deviations are noted for clauses related to commercial items and sustainable products. The awardee’s compliance with entity disclosures, Unique Entity ID, and CAGE code requirements is mandated, and the contract includes strict ethics provisions, including a code of business conduct and prohibitions on gag clauses. The contract is issued by the DLA Troop Support, Construction & Equipment T&I FEO EQ located in Philadelphia, with no specific point of contact details provided at award.
